Dr Sabdra Lee is keeping herself busy in quarantine by meeting her patients via virtual chat. In the October 21 episode, she met Dexter who had come to the show with his "little angry man". Dexter had a huge lump growing on the side of his face and he decided to name it "little angry man" because he had been by his side for a long time. 

Dexter admitted it had been hard to walk around with the growth as it had affected his self-confidence. At the same time, Dexter revealed it was hard for him to sleep on his side because the growth would make it uncomfortable. His wife, Tanisha, told Dr Lee that Dexter had been an outgoing and happy person. 

However, things changed ever since he got the growth, and when it started growing in size. Dexter reveals he is often wearing a hoodie to hide the growth from the public, but that has not helped him get comfortable. He revealed it has been a little over three years and added that the growth was noticed after he was punched. 

At first, Dexter thought he was sick, but when he started noticing the growth becoming larger, he knew something was wrong. Dexter added that he has met seven to eight doctors who told him that it was benign in nature and there was nothing to worry about. He admitted the growth tends to get tense when he is angry.

Tanisha revealed that Dexter lost his job due to the growth and that led them to him getting depressed as the family became homeless. Dexter admitted he just wanted to lead a normal life where he can hang out with his friends and go out in the public without any shame. 

Dr Lee confessed that she was confused as to what it was. She joked that it could be a ball of hair inside it. She also told Dexter that it might be out of her range to treat it because of all the important nerves that were there in the area. Despite this, she gave him hope by stating that she would look into his case and see what can be done.
